This round table will launch the Jean Monnet Chair of European Media Governance and Integration, held by Professor Katharine Sarikakis since September 1, 2016.

European integration is in the midst of financial and political crisis. Increasing economic, social and political polarisation, manifested in the rise of populist parties across the continent, and anti-integration political outcomes such as Brexit, is creating pressure challenges for younger generations, as well as for historically marginalised and new vulnerable groups. Within this context, the idea of Europe has been questioned repeatedly, as seen in media and political rhetoric of Euroscepticism and xenophobia. It has also been steered problematically by European institutions and the Eurogroup, losing much of its legitimacy as an aspiring model in the eyes of European citizens, but also globally. This Europe of crisis and challenged media freedoms will form the topical core of this high-profile panel discussion. Among the key questions to be discussed: How can we move ahead on the issue of Europe, countering communicative silos and the undermining of accurate information and democratic debate? What path can we open up, as a community of experts, journalists, institutions and engaged citizens to respond to the pressures Europe is facing? What mechanisms might lead to effective self-reflection and accountability of European institutions with regard their role in upholding fundamental rights?
